Java编程语言作为一种高级语言,是目前最为流行的编程语言之一。而Java的应用场景也十分广泛,几乎涵盖了所有领域,如Web开发、移动应用开发、数据库开发等等。因此,学习Java编程语言已经成为了大多数计算机科学爱好者的首选。
2021年,完整的Java教程来袭,对于想要学习Java的人群来说,无疑是一份难得的福利。本篇文章将会深入地介绍这份完整Java教程的内容,以及Java编程语言的基础知识、应用场景和未来发展方向等方面。
一、Java教程的基础知识
Java编程语言是由詹姆斯·高斯林于1995年首次提出的。其特点是具有跨平台性、面向对象、简单易学等。Java编程语言的语法规范十分清晰,可以通过不同的集成开发环境(IDE)进行编程。
Java教程主要分为两大部分,分别是基础知识和进阶知识。其中,基础知识主要包括数据类型、条件语句、循环语句、数组、类与对象等。这些内容都是Java编程语言必不可少的基础要素,是Java语言学习的核心内容。
基础知识学习完毕之后,进阶知识是我们在实际应用中需要掌握的知识。例如Java标准库、Java I/O、多线程编程等等。这些内容在学习的时候,需要结合实际开发的场景,才能达到更好的学习效果。
二、Java教程的应用场景
Java编程语言在应用场景方面,几乎覆盖了计算机科学的所有领域。下面就举几个常见的例子:
1. Web应用程序开发
Java编程语言在Web开发领域中扮演着重要的角色。常见的Web开发框架,例如Spring、Struts、MyBatis等,都是用Java编写的。开发人员可以使用Java编程语言创建动态的Web应用程序,并将其部署到各种Web服务器上,如Tomcat、Jetty等。
2. 移动应用开发
Java编程语言也可以用于移动应用程序的开发。开发人员可以使用Java编程语言编写跨平台的移动应用程序,例如利用Java编写的Android应用程序,可以在各种不同的Android设备上运行。
3. 数据库开发
Java编程语言还可以用于数据库开发。开发人员可以使用Java编写用于访问关系型数据库的应用程序,例如使用Java访问MySQL数据库。在这方面的应用场景中,Java开发人员可以使用Java提供的JDBC技术来连接数据库。
三、Java教程的未来发展方向
Java编程语言在未来的发展中,将会继续保持其重要性。下面就简要介绍一下Java编程语言的未来发展方向:
1. 进一步的优化
Java编程语言的优点之一是容易扩展。以往版本中,Java的内存和性能方面存在一定问题,但随着Oracle公司的不断努力,Java编程语言的各个方面都得到了极大的优化,内存和性能都得到了极大的提升。
2. 开发移动应用程序
在移动设备市场方面,Java编程语言将会扮演着更为重要的角色。移动应用程序的快速发展,将会加速Java技术的发展,从而使Java编程语言在移动设备市场上占据更大的市场份额。
3. 继续适应新兴技术
Java编程语言随着时代的发展,在不断地适应新兴技术。现在,随着人工智能、大数据等新兴技术的发展,Java编程语言也需要不断地与时俱进,以适应不断变化的技术环境。
总结:通过完整Java教程的学习,我们可以深入了解Java编程语言的基础知识和应用场景,还可以更好地掌握未来Java技术的发展方向。对于计算机科学专业的学生来说,Java编程语言的学习是必不可少的,也是一项十分丰富有趣的学习内容。